The staff speaks out on Palin

The two most important staff people from John McCain's campaign who were most closely involved with Sarah Palin as the VP candidate, have now spoken out with some support for the film, "Game Change."

Steve Schmidt, the chief McCain strategist, said yesterday that the film was "a very accurate description" of the campaign.  He also said that the idea of a Sarah Palin presidency frightens him.   While not directly saying he felt guilty, he sounded defensive and apologetic in explaining:  "We were fueled by ambition to win."

Nicolle Wallace, who was assigned to Palin as her "handler," said yesterday on This Week, when asked how "true to life" the film is:  "True enough to make me squirm."   Later in an interview with Rachel Maddow she said she was still in shock at “how close we came to having somebody a heartbeat away from the presidency so fundamentally unprepared and unsuited for the job,” and she felt guilt about working to try to make that happen.
